Hello James, I believe that you have forgotten to authorize RPT application to be compiled during asterisk compilation itself. You must modify a line in the file "/usr/src/asterisk/apps/Makefile" by adding a # to comment this line at beginning : #MODS:=$(filter-out app_rpt.so,$(MODS)) And recompile Asterisk.
